The analysis suggests two potential Elliot Wave patterns for FETUSDT. The first, a five-wave downward move in wave A, implies a bullish retracement (B wave) is likely, followed by a C wave down. The second scenario, a three-wave pattern for wave A, suggests a more extended B wave, which would need to break above resistance at 0.372 cents to signal a higher price continuation. The current price is approximately 0.254. If the price breaks below 0.235, it invalidates the bullish retracement scenario. The analysis leans towards the three-wave pattern for wave A, anticipating a potential bounce to the resistance zone between 0.357 and 0.372 cents before a possible further decline. Key resistance levels to watch are 0.357 (61.8% Fibonacci retracement) and 0.372 (78.6% Fibonacci retracement). A decisive break above 0.372 would be required for a more substantial bullish move.
